THINKING POINT: Violence in the bus industry


Listen Later

In the past 18 months, there has been a heated dispute surrounding travel routes in the public transport sector. There have been targeted incidents of intimidation, shooting and stoning. These incidents have put passengers and staff in danger, as attacks have taken place at bus premises as well.

Intercape carries up to 1,2 million commuters every year and since 2019, it has reported 150 violent incidents. The bus carrier has called for the President and the Department of Transport to intervene. According to the Department of Transport, an inter-ministerial committee has been created to address these reports.
